Jump to content

Nested SQL

From Wikipedia, the free encyclopedia
The printable version is no longer supported and may have rendering errors. Please update your browser bookmarks and please use the default browser print function instead.

In relational databases, a nested table is a table that is embedded within another table.

Individual elements can be inserted, updated, and deleted in a nested table. Since individual elements can be modified in a nested table, they are more flexible than an array because elements in an array can only be modified as a whole, not individually.

A nested table doesn't have a maximum size, and an arbitrary number of elements can be stored in it.

  • "Nested Tables (Analysis Services - Data Mining)". Microsoft. May 7, 2018.
  • "PL/SQL Collections and Records: Nested Tables". Oracle Database Online Documentation Library, 12c Release 1 (12.1.0.2). 2017.
  • "Oracle Collections: A Definition in Plain English Part 2". Archived from the original on July 1, 2006.
  • "Oracle Database 10g: SQL (Oracle Press)". Archived from the original on September 8, 2005.